    personally i think this talk of lag is irrelevant. it will depend on

    1. the FCM's hardware they install CQG or TT on (actually, I think CQG is always hosted by CQG to ensure customers all get a top notch service). one broker may spend serious coin on hardware and have a great tt offering. another will put it all on a couple of acer servers and it will suck.

    2. your internet connection. if your sat at home on an adsl line, youre probably going to see lags if your watching cqg, tt, or porn.


    having said that, i hear a lot of folks are switching from tt to cqg who use autospreaders because cqg is faster with it being hosted at the exchange data centre - which is why tt are now doing the same thing.

    not everyone uses an autospreader though.
